Jeff Wright is a nose tackle who played college football at Central Missouri, Tulsa, Coffeyville CC. He was selected by the Buffalo Bills in the 8th round (213th overall pick) of the 1988 NFL Draft. He recorded 31.5 career sacks across 98 NFL games. Despite being a late-round pick, Jeff Wright went on to play 98 career NFL games — a testament to his perseverance.
